当前位置: 首页 > news >正文

git commit -am 仅提交已修改文件

git commit -am 是一个 Git 命令,用于将所有已跟踪(tracked)文件的修改添加到暂存区,并同时创建一个新的提交。

具体解释:

  • -a:表示自动暂存所有已跟踪的文件的修改(包括修改和删除),无需手动使用 git add 命令。注意:新创建的文件不会被自动添加,你仍需使用 git add <file> 进行手动添加。
  • -m "message":用来直接提供提交说明(commit message),避免进入编辑器撰写提交信息。

使用场景:

该命令适用于快速提交所有已跟踪的文件更改(例如修改或删除文件),并附上提交说明。

示例:

git commit -am "Fixed a bug and updated documentation"
  • 该命令会:
    1. 暂存所有已跟踪文件的修改。
    2. 提交这些更改,并附上提交信息 “Fixed a bug and updated documentation”。

重要说明:

  1. 新文件不会被包括git commit -am 只适用于已跟踪的文件,任何新文件(未被 git add 添加过的)不会被包括在此次提交中。如果你有新文件需要提交,必须先用 git add 将其添加到暂存区。

  2. 推荐使用场景:适合在已经有跟踪文件的项目中进行快速的修改和提交,但不适用于有新文件需要提交的情况。

相关文章:

  • 手机实时提取SIM卡打电话的信令声音-新的篇章(二、USB音频线初步探索)
  • 如何用Python监控本股市的方法
  • 网络安全入门
  • [Day 80] 區塊鏈與人工智能的聯動應用:理論、技術與實踐
  • java项目实现钉钉异常告警实时监控
  • Hadoop 性能优化高频面试题及答案
  • 软件设计之SSM(2)
  • 云原生周刊:Argo CD v2.13 发布候选版本丨2024.9.30
  • 超声波扫描仪存储芯片S3A1604V0M
  • 被Karpathy誉为“蕴藏着类似ChatGPT的机会的AI产品Notebook LM”,它到底做对了什么?
  • 二叉树相关oj题(Java)
  • 基于大数据的高校新生数据可视化分析系统
  • 供应SGM3204YN6G/TR圣邦微芯片
  • HTTP状态码全解
  • Squaretest单元测试辅助工具使用
  • (三)从jvm层面了解线程的启动和停止
  • 【跃迁之路】【463天】刻意练习系列222(2018.05.14)
  • canvas 绘制双线技巧
  • CSS相对定位
  • IIS 10 PHP CGI 设置 PHP_INI_SCAN_DIR
  • JS 面试题总结
  • Laravel 菜鸟晋级之路
  • Mac 鼠须管 Rime 输入法 安装五笔输入法 教程
  • mysql innodb 索引使用指南
  • underscore源码剖析之整体架构
  • vue:响应原理
  • 初识 beanstalkd
  • 从零开始学习部署
  • 基于Android乐音识别(2)
  • 基于HAProxy的高性能缓存服务器nuster
  • 开年巨制!千人千面回放技术让你“看到”Flutter用户侧问题
  • 码农张的Bug人生 - 初来乍到
  • 爬虫进阶 -- 神级程序员:让你的爬虫就像人类的用户行为!
  • 腾讯视频格式如何转换成mp4 将下载的qlv文件转换成mp4的方法
  • 原生 js 实现移动端 Touch 滑动反弹
  • 在electron中实现跨域请求,无需更改服务器端设置
  • 责任链模式的两种实现
  • C# - 为值类型重定义相等性
  • 我们雇佣了一只大猴子...
  • ​520就是要宠粉,你的心头书我买单
  • ​queue --- 一个同步的队列类​
  • ​软考-高级-信息系统项目管理师教程 第四版【第23章-组织通用管理-思维导图】​
  • ${ }的特别功能
  • (2024,RWKV-5/6,RNN,矩阵值注意力状态,数据依赖线性插值,LoRA,多语言分词器)Eagle 和 Finch
  • (4)事件处理——(6)给.ready()回调函数传递一个参数(Passing an argument to the .ready() callback)...
  • (java)关于Thread的挂起和恢复
  • (ZT)薛涌:谈贫说富
  • (笔试题)分解质因式
  • (二)测试工具
  • (分布式缓存)Redis哨兵
  • (附源码)spring boot球鞋文化交流论坛 毕业设计 141436
  • (力扣记录)235. 二叉搜索树的最近公共祖先
  • (四) Graphivz 颜色选择
  • (原+转)Ubuntu16.04软件中心闪退及wifi消失
  • (转)Sql Server 保留几位小数的两种做法